From the 2000 CD "Marvin at the Movies"
The Tabs are available from Steve Gibb here :-
http://www.bbigmusic.com/bbigmusic/Guitar_Tabs.html
And The backing track comes from "Marvin Mastertrax" - CD availabe here :- http://www.shadowsland.freeserve.co.uk/

Recorded using my Alan Brason Strat with Kinman FV-HMS pickups. Alesis quadraverb Q2 programmed with echoes from the past (EFTP) patch 0-36.

Well, as Ian said 10/10 for attention to detail and a terrific tone from your Strat.

Whenever I compliment the sound of a guitar I'm reminded of the Chet Atkins story where reputedly someone
was interviewing him and after looking over at Chet's guitar on a stand said "that guitar sounds fantastic".
Chet smiled and replied - "how does it sound at the moment?"

No doubt about it, the player has to get that sound from the instrument.
